Answer to Question 2

Ans: A
A category of health promotion and health protection intervention that targets the individual or family is health screenings. Examples of community-focused interventions include collaboration with universities, churches, senior centers, senior housing projects, and other established community organizations to provide comprehensive services to subgroups of elders; crime prevention activities; and participation in community-based health fairs.

Did you know?

The U.S. Preventive Services Task Force recommends that all women age 65 years of age or older should be screened with bone densitometry.
